Details
Stripe is a financial infrastructure platform for businesses. The Issuing team owns the Stripe card issuing product end to end, including APIs and backend services for spend cards, debit cards, and charge cards, as well as dashboards and embedded components for managing card programs. The team builds infrastructure and interfaces that enable platforms and businesses to create, distribute, and control payment cards at scale, while managing the full cardholder lifecycle across commercial and consumer issuing.
Issuing is expanding into new geographies and card categories, including stablecoin, healthcare, and consumer credit, while developing deeper partnerships with major platforms. This role operates at the intersection of financial infrastructure, developer-facing APIs, and end-user product experience.
